What Is an EASA Motor Shop?

An EASA (Electrical Apparatus Service Association) motor shop is a service and repair facility that is a member of EASA, a global trade organization dedicated to advancing standards, reliability, and technical expertise in the electromechanical service industry.

EASA shops adhere to ANSI/EASA AR100-2020 standards, which outline best practices for repairing and rebuilding electric motors in a way that maintains their efficiency and reliability. These shops have access to EASA's extensive technical resources, engineering support, training programs, and industry research.

What Does an EASA Shop Actually Do?

When a motor fails, an EASA-certified shop doesn’t just replace a part and call it a day. These facilities perform a comprehensive evaluation, diagnose the root cause of the failure, and execute precision repairs or rewinds that restore the motor to like-new condition.

Core Services Include:

  • Root-cause failure analysis
  • Dynamic balancing of rotors
  • Bearing inspection and replacement
  • Rewinding with proper insulation systems
  • Vibration and surge testing
  • Core loss testing to determine the health of the stator core
  • Mechanical repairs to shafts, housings, and end bells

These procedures follow proven engineering guidelines to ensure motors retain their original efficiency — or in many cases, improve upon it.

Common Motor Failures and How EASA Shops Fix Them

Electric motors can fail for many reasons — some preventable, others inevitable over time. EASA shops are uniquely equipped to address a wide range of failure modes.

1. Winding Failures

  • Cause: Overheating, insulation degradation, voltage spikes, contamination
  • Fix: Motor rewinding using correct insulation class, thermal protection, and vacuum-pressure impregnation (VPI)

2. Bearing Failures

  • Cause: Lubrication issues, misalignment, mechanical shock, vibration
  • Fix: Precision replacement, shaft and housing inspection, and bearing seat restoration

3. Rotor & Shaft Problems

  • Cause: Imbalance, wear, improper installation, torsional stress
  • Fix: Dynamic balancing, shaft straightening or replacement, rotor rebar correction

4. Electrical Faults

  • Cause: Phase imbalance, surges, loose connections
  • Fix: Insulation resistance testing, surge testing, retermination, and winding repair
